Police Blotter: Three Men Beat Up and Mug a Man on Second Street

Reports from the NYPD's 78 precinct.

A Beating and a Mugging

Three men beat up a man and stole his cash, passport, a credit card and cell phone while he was walking on Second Street on June 10.

The 19-year-old victim told police that while he was walking between Seventh and Eighth avenues at around 12:35 a.m., three black men, all around 20 years old, approached him from behind and pushed him to the ground, punched and kicked him. Then, the crooks went through the victim’s pockets and mugged him for $35 in cash, his US passport, a credit card and his Droid cell phone. The three men ran off in an unknown direction before the victim could get a good look at him.

3 Train Mugging

A quick-handed crook snatched a woman’s gold necklace and purse while she was riding a 3 train near Grand Army Plaza on June 10.

The 35-year-old victim told police that she was on a northbound 3 train as it pulled into Grand Army Plaza at 1:45 p.m. As the doors opened, a black man in his mid-30s, wearing white sneakers and a grey t-shirt, snatched her gold chain off her neck and her small, black purse and ran off the train.

A Break in, Laptop Gone

A burglar broke into a man’s home on Third Street and stole his Apple laptop on June 6.

The 52-year-old victim told police that he left his apartment, between Seventh and Eighth avenues, at around 8 a.m. His ex-wife, who lives upstairs from him, said that she let a National Grid employee into the building at 11:30 a.m. to check the meters in the basement. She said that she did not see the worker leave, but heard her close the front door 10 minutes later. When the victim returned at 7:30 p.m., he noticed that his Apple MacBook Air was missing from his apartment.

Bar Booth Heist

A crook swiped a woman’s purse with an iPad inside from a Ninth Street watering hole on June 6.

The 30-year-old victim told police that she was at The Dram Shop, between Fifth and Sixth avenues, when she went out to smoke a cigarette, leaving her purse in a booth she was sitting in at around 1 p.m. When she came back 30 minutes later, she found that her purse was missing. The thief got away with an iPad and a pocketbook with two credit cards, a debit card and her driver’s license.

Under Par

A crook stole a man’s golf clubs from the trunk of a car parked on Sixth Street sometime between June 3 and 4.

The 34-year-old victim told police that he parked his wife’s car, a gray Infiniti, between Seventh and Eighth avenues at around 11 a.m. on June 3 and left his golf clubs in the trunk. When he returned to the car the next day at around 2 p.m., he realized his set of 34 Callaway and Taylor Made clubs were gone.
